  • Publication number: 20230166706
    Abstract: A pump assembly for generating pressure in a brake circuit of a controllable power brake system of a motor vehicle. The pump assembly has, as a pressure generator, a piston-cylinder unit in which a piston is actuated with the aid of a piston drive. The piston drive converts a rotational movement, with which a nut of this piston drive is driven, into a translatory movement of a spindle, which is in turn connected to the piston in a rotationally fixed manner. The piston is a steel component in which a plastic deformation at a piston head forms a device for connecting the spindle to the piston in a rotationally fixed manner.

  • Publication number: 20230072396
    Abstract: A hydraulic unit for an electronically slip-controllable power brake system of a motor vehicle. A cuboidal housing block is equipped with components for generating a braking pressure and for open- or closed-loop control thereof. On a motor side of the housing block, a motor is fastened to drive a braking pressure generator, while on a reservoir side, a reservoir is provided to supply the vehicle brake system with a pressure medium. The reservoir has at least one protruding fastening peg, which projects into a recess open to the outside on the housing block. Using a retaining pin inserted into a transverse bore of the housing block and passing through this recess, the reservoir is anchored to the housing block. The transverse bore, open on the motor side of the housing block, is in a flat portion in which a pin head of the retaining pin lies without the pin head protruding axially beyond a motor side of the housing block.
